Manchester City will want to win to keep up their run at the top of the tree.

Their visitors this afternoon are Leeds United – and it’s a huge welcome back to the Premier League for Sam Allardyce, who is tasked with keeping the Yorkshire lads up.

Dominic Hogan is your guide for that one if you want in-depth detail from the Etihad. 



I’ll try to keep the Coronation jokes brief, but Crystal Palace are playing a London derby at the Tottenham Hotspur Stadium this afternoon.

Roy Hodgson believes that the club are safe – and it’s fair to say that’s probably true – but they won’t want to let up their good run of form recently. They could still finish top half!

For Spurs, they need to knuckle down and focus – European football is on the line, and they’ll be desperate to placate their fans at least for the time being with a win against their south London rivals. 


In Wolverhampton, Wolves have moved themselves further away from the relegation discussion, and they’ll know that a further three points today will all but secure their safety for another year.

But it’s not going to be an easy test, welcoming Aston Villa. Unai Emery has turned the team into European chasers, and they’ll be keen to get themselves back on track after last week’s defeat to Man United. 


When the fixtures were released, no one could have foreseen Bournemouth and Chelsea being equal on points in May. While the Cherries trail, it’s purely on goal difference, and Gary O’Neil has thrown his name into the ring for manager of the season.

For Frank Lampard and Chelsea, it’s important to turn around their poor form, to bring some happiness to Blues fans after a torrid season.
